description In order to study the effects of baseplate bow type on stress of IGBT module, 3D finite models of IGBT modules with single-side bow and double-side bow baseplate were established. Variations of thermal stress and baseplate bow were obtained by ANSYS LS-DYNA solver in assembled and working status. Simulation results show that thermal stress of single-side bow is lower than that of double-side bow in two different conditions and baseplate bow changes of single-side bow are almost equal to that of double-side bow.
